포트폴리오 프로젝트, 효과적인 구성법은?

신입 개발자 취업 경쟁이 치열해지면서, 효과적인 포트폴리오 프로젝트 선택이 중요해졌습니다. 2023년 기준 비전공자 700명 이상이 백엔드 분야에서 합격한 사례가 이를 증명합니다.

그렇다면 어떤 프로젝트를 선택해야 할까요? 신입 개발자라면 꼭 알아야 할 핵심 기준과 꿀팁을 함께 살펴봅니다.

잘 고른 포트폴리오가 취업 성공의 열쇠라는 점, 잊지 마세요.

핵심 포인트

2023년 채용 공고60% 이상이 React, Node.js 활용

팀 프로젝트 경험은 취업률 20% 상승에 도움

비전공자 평균 학습 기간6개월

포트폴리오 업데이트 주기3~6개월 권장

포트폴리오 프로젝트 선택 기준은?

기술 스택과 시장 수요 분석

2023년 채용 공고60% 이상이 React와 Node.js를 활용 중입니다. 비전공자 700명 이상의 합격 사례를 토대로 시장 수요와 개인 역량을 맞추는 방법을 소개합니다.

최근 트렌드에 맞는 기술 스택을 선택하는 것은 합격 가능성을 높이는 핵심입니다. 자신의 학습 속도와 관심 분야를 고려해 적절히 조합하는 것이 중요하죠.

그렇다면 내게 맞는 기술 스택은 어떻게 찾을 수 있을까요?

프로젝트 난이도와 완성도 조절법

초급부터 중급 프로젝트별 완성도에 따른 합격률 데이터를 보면, 완성도가 높은 프로젝트가 취업 성공에 유리합니다. 실제 서비스 수준 프로젝트 사례도 참고할 만합니다.

단계별 목표 설정과 시간 관리를 통해 현실적인 난이도를 설정하는 것이 성공의 비결입니다.

어떤 난이도가 나에게 적당할지 고민해 본 적 있나요?

팀 프로젝트와 개인 프로젝트 장단점

팀 프로젝트 경험자는 취업률이 20% 상승하는 경향이 있습니다. 반면, 개인 프로젝트는 완성도와 자기소개서 연계에 강점이 있죠.

협업 경험과 자기주도성을 어떻게 포트폴리오에 녹여낼지 고민하는 것이 중요합니다.

내 상황에 맞는 프로젝트 유형은 무엇일까요?

체크 포인트

  • 주요 기술 트렌드와 채용 공고를 꾸준히 확인하기
  • 프로젝트 난이도는 현실적으로 조절하며 완성도 높이기
  • 팀 프로젝트 경험을 쌓아 협업 능력 강조하기
  • 자신의 역량에 맞는 프로젝트를 선택해 집중하기
  • 목표와 일정 관리를 철저히 하여 꾸준히 진행하기

효과적인 포트폴리오 구성 방법은?

프로젝트 설명과 핵심 기술 강조법

채용 담당자 설문 결과, 프로젝트별 핵심 기능과 사용 기술을 명확히 강조하는 것이 중요합니다. 성공 포트폴리오 5건 분석을 통해 기술 의사결정 과정을 서술하는 방법을 소개합니다.

이렇게 하면 면접관이 빠르게 이해할 수 있어 합격 가능성이 높아집니다.

나의 프로젝트 설명은 얼마나 명확할까요?

실제 서비스 수준 구현 사례 소개

실시간 채팅 앱 같은 실제 서비스와 유사한 프로젝트 사례는 포트폴리오의 신뢰도를 높입니다. API 연동 프로젝트는 성공률을 30%까지 높이는 효과가 있습니다.

서비스 배포 및 운영 경험을 어떻게 포트폴리오에 녹일지 고민해 보세요.

실제 서비스 수준을 구현하는 방법은 무엇일까요?

코드 품질과 문서화 중요성

코드 리뷰 통과율이 85% 이상인 사례를 보면, 코드 품질이 취업에 큰 영향을 미칩니다. README 작성 가이드라인과 문서화 방법을 숙지하는 것이 좋습니다.

잘 정리된 문서는 신뢰도를 높이고, 면접 시 설명에도 도움이 됩니다.

내 코드는 얼마나 잘 문서화되어 있나요?

항목 시기 기간·비용 주의사항
기술 스택 선택 초기 단계 학습 기간 3~6개월 유행 기술 지나치게 쫓지 않기
프로젝트 난이도 중간 단계 완성도에 따라 합격률 차이 과도한 난이도 피하기
팀 프로젝트 중간~후반 취업률 20% 상승 협업 경험 구체화 필요
코드 품질 후반 단계 코드 리뷰 통과율 85% 문서화 소홀 금지
포트폴리오 업데이트 지속적 3~6개월 주기 신기술 반영하기

체크 포인트

  • 프로젝트별 핵심 기술을 명확히 표현하기
  • 실제 서비스 사례를 참고해 구현 수준 높이기
  • 코드 품질과 문서화에 신경 쓰기
  • 포트폴리오는 주기적으로 업데이트하기
  • 면접에서 쉽게 설명할 수 있도록 준비하기

비전공자도 합격한 포트폴리오 전략은?

기초 개념 강화와 프로젝트 연계

비전공자의 평균 학습 기간은 6개월입니다. 기초 개념을 강화하며 프로젝트에 적용한 성공 사례를 참고해 효율적 학습 계획을 세우는 방법을 알려드립니다.

기본을 탄탄히 하면 복잡한 기술도 차근차근 익힐 수 있겠죠?

기초 개념을 어떻게 실무에 연결할 수 있을까요?

포트폴리오에 강점 부각시키기

비전공자 특화 프로젝트 3가지와 자기주도 학습 사례를 분석해, 자신의 강점을 포트폴리오에 효과적으로 반영하는 방법을 소개합니다.

자신만의 차별화된 이야기를 만드는 것이 중요합니다.

내 강점을 어떻게 더 잘 보여줄 수 있을까요?

멘토링과 커뮤니티 활용법

멘토링 참여자는 취업률이 25% 상승하는 효과가 있습니다. 개발자 커뮤니티 참여 사례와 효과적인 네트워킹 방법도 함께 알아봅니다.

혼자보다 함께 하는 노력이 큰 힘이 되죠.

내게 맞는 멘토링과 커뮤니티는 어디일까요?

체크 포인트

  • 기초 개념을 탄탄히 다지기
  • 자기주도 학습 경험을 포트폴리오에 녹이기
  • 멘토링과 커뮤니티 적극 활용하기
  • 강점을 중심으로 포트폴리오 작성하기
  • 학습 계획을 구체적으로 세우기

포트폴리오 프로젝트 실습 환경은?

온라인 개발 환경과 무료 도구

대표적인 무료 IDE 3종과 협업 도구 사용 사례를 통해 비용을 절감하면서 효율적으로 프로젝트를 진행하는 방법을 안내합니다.

초기 비용 부담 없이 실습 환경을 갖추는 것이 가능합니다.

어떤 무료 도구가 가장 적합할까요?

팀 협업 시 필수 도구와 팁

GitHub 협업 프로젝트 활용률이 80% 이상이며, 이슈 트래킹 도구와 효과적인 커뮤니케이션 방법을 사례 중심으로 소개합니다.

원활한 협업은 프로젝트 완성도를 높입니다.

팀 프로젝트에서 어떤 도구를 써야 할까요?

배포 및 운영 환경 구축법

AWS, Heroku 무료 티어 활용 사례와 배포 자동화 도구, 운영 모니터링 기본 가이드를 통해 실제 서비스처럼 프로젝트를 운영하는 방법을 설명합니다.

배포 경험은 포트폴리오의 완성도를 크게 높입니다.

내 프로젝트를 어떻게 배포할 수 있을까요?

항목 시기 기간·비용 주의사항
온라인 IDE 초기 무료 인터넷 환경 필요
GitHub 협업 중간 무료 기본 Git 이해 필요
이슈 트래킹 팀 프로젝트 시 무료 적극적 소통 필수
배포 도구 후반 무료 티어 활용 리소스 제한 주의
운영 모니터링 후반 무료 도구 활용 기본 설정 숙지 필요

체크 포인트

  • 무료 온라인 IDE로 빠르게 실습 환경 구축하기
  • GitHub를 활용해 협업 능력 키우기
  • 이슈 트래킹 도구로 체계적 프로젝트 관리하기
  • 배포 자동화 도구를 익혀 실제 서비스처럼 운영하기
  • 운영 모니터링으로 서비스 안정성 확보하기

포트폴리오 작성 후 취업 준비는?

포트폴리오 피드백 받는 방법

온라인 피드백 플랫폼 3곳과 피드백 반영 후 합격률 상승 사례를 통해 효과적인 피드백 활용법과 요청 시 유의점을 알려드립니다.

다양한 시각에서 조언을 받는 것이 성장에 큰 도움이 됩니다.

어디서 피드백을 받아야 할까요?

면접 대비 포트폴리오 활용법

면접 질문 10가지를 분석하고, 포트폴리오 기반 답변 예시와 자신감 있게 설명하는 팁을 제공합니다.

면접에서 포트폴리오가 나의 강력한 무기가 될 수 있게 준비해보세요.

면접에서 어떻게 효과적으로 설명할 수 있을까요?

지속적 업데이트와 자기계발

포트폴리오 업데이트 주기는 3~6개월이 권장됩니다. 신기술 학습 사례와 자기계발 계획 수립법을 통해 꾸준히 성장하는 방법을 소개합니다.

취업 후에도 꾸준한 관리가 미래를 좌우합니다.

내 포트폴리오는 얼마나 자주 업데이트되고 있나요?

항목 시기 기간·비용 주의사항
피드백 플랫폼 작성 후 무료/유료 혼합 질문 명확히 하기
면접 준비 면접 전 시간 투자 필요 모의면접 활용
포트폴리오 업데이트 지속적 3~6개월 주기 신기술 반영
자기계발 계획 상시 자기 주도적 과도한 목표 설정 주의
면접 답변 연습 면접 전 반복 학습 자연스러운 표현 중요

확인 사항

  • 2023년 채용 공고 데이터 기반 기술 스택 선택
  • 팀 프로젝트 경험으로 취업률 상승 목표
  • 비전공자 학습 기간 6개월 이상 확보
  • 포트폴리오 업데이트는 3~6개월 주기
  • 과도한 프로젝트 난이도 설정 주의
  • 문서화 소홀 시 신뢰도 하락 위험
  • 무료 도구 사용 시 인터넷 환경 필수
  • 피드백 요청 시 구체적 질문 필요
  • 면접 답변 연습 부족 시 자신감 저하
  • 신기술 학습 계획 과도한 목표 주의

자주 묻는 질문

Q. 신입 개발자가 3개월 내 완성할 수 있는 포트폴리오 프로젝트 추천은?

3개월 내 완성 가능한 프로젝트로는 React와 Node.js를 이용한 간단한 CRUD 웹 앱, 실시간 채팅 앱, API 연동 프로젝트 등이 있습니다. 이들 프로젝트는 2023년 채용 공고에서 가장 많이 요구하는 기술을 포함해 실무 감각을 키우기 좋습니다.

Q. 비전공자가 백엔드 분야 포트폴리오 작성 시 주의할 점은 무엇인가요?

비전공자는 평균 6개월 이상의 기초 학습 기간을 확보하고, 기초 개념을 프로젝트에 연계해 이해도를 높이는 것이 중요합니다. 또한, 자기주도 학습 사례와 강점을 포트폴리오에 명확히 표현해야 합니다.

Q. 팀 프로젝트 경험이 없는 신입 개발자가 포트폴리오에 어떻게 보완할 수 있나요?

팀 프로젝트 경험이 부족하다면, 개인 프로젝트라도 협업 요소를 모방하거나 오픈소스 기여 경험을 추가하는 방법이 있습니다. 협업 경험을 포트폴리오와 자기소개서에 구체적으로 녹이는 것도 효과적입니다.

Q. 무료로 사용할 수 있는 포트폴리오 실습 환경과 도구는 어떤 것이 있나요?

대표적인 무료 온라인 IDE로는 Visual Studio Code 온라인, Replit, Gitpod 등이 있으며, 협업 도구로 GitHub와 이슈 트래킹 도구들이 널리 활용됩니다. AWS, Heroku 무료 티어를 이용해 배포도 가능합니다.

Q. 포트폴리오 완성 후 면접에서 효과적으로 설명하는 방법은 무엇인가요?

면접에서는 프로젝트의 핵심 기능과 사용 기술을 명확히 설명하고, 기술 의사결정 과정과 역할을 구체적으로 이야기하는 것이 중요합니다. 면접 질문 10가지 분석을 참고해 자연스럽고 자신감 있게 답변 연습을 해야 합니다.

마치며

신입 개발자 포트폴리오 프로젝트는 기술 선택부터 구성, 실습 환경, 그리고 취업 준비까지 체계적으로 접근하는 것이 중요합니다. 본 글에서 제시한 전략과 사례를 참고해 자신만의 차별화된 포트폴리오를 완성하고, 적극적으로 피드백과 면접 준비에 임해 성공적인 취업을 이루시길 바랍니다.

지금의 선택이 몇 달 뒤 어떤 차이를 만들지 생각해 보셨나요?

본 글은 의료, 법률, 재정 관련 전문 조언이 아니며, 참고용 정보입니다.

필자의 직접 경험과 취재를 바탕으로 작성되었습니다.

출처: 한국 IT 취업 협회 2023, 개발자 커뮤니티 조사 2023

댓글 달기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다

위로 스크롤